Output dd72126414c4bc39cdb8ce33f838357a74c45a6f1f279bf5b17c0ee52c19911e:0

value
1500364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5fa22e10f02c0357f42d261a91218d10ef67c8d4 OP_EQUAL
address
3AQgQEAhbkNSTidVb9KRo9ujXh6GMh3q6X
transaction
dd72126414c4bc39cdb8ce33f838357a74c45a6f1f279bf5b17c0ee52c19911e